Commit Graph

108 Commits

Author SHA1 Message Date
Gaetan Lepage
beb460e349 typstyle: 0.12.9 -> 0.12.10
Diff:
https://github.com/Enter-tainer/typstyle/compare/v0.12.9...v0.12.10

Changelog:
https://github.com/Enter-tainer/typstyle/blob/v0.12.10/CHANGELOG.md
2024-12-11 18:33:47 +01:00
Silvan Mosberger
4f0dadbf38 treewide: format all inactive Nix files
After final improvements to the official formatter implementation,
this commit now performs the first treewide reformat of Nix files using it.
This is part of the implementation of RFC 166.

Only "inactive" files are reformatted, meaning only files that
aren't being touched by any PR with activity in the past 2 months.
This is to avoid conflicts for PRs that might soon be merged.
Later we can do a full treewide reformat to get the rest,
which should not cause as many conflicts.

A CI check has already been running for some time to ensure that new and
already-formatted files are formatted, so the files being reformatted here
should also stay formatted.

This commit was automatically created and can be verified using

    nix-build a08b3a4d19.tar.gz \
      --argstr baseRev b32a094368
    result/bin/apply-formatting $NIXPKGS_PATH
2024-12-10 20:26:33 +01:00
nixpkgs-merge-bot[bot]
fd6bc1b590
typos: 1.28.1 -> 1.28.2 (#363521) 2024-12-09 12:11:42 +00:00
R. Ryantm
e876e2ff03 typos: 1.28.1 -> 1.28.2 2024-12-09 10:05:21 +00:00
Aleksana
a411d3c264
typora: fix fhsenv version (#363170) 2024-12-09 11:12:10 +08:00
Gaetan Lepage
71177e2d9e typstyle: 0.12.8 -> 0.12.9
Diff: https://github.com/Enter-tainer/typstyle/compare/None...v0.12.9

Changelog: https://github.com/Enter-tainer/typstyle/blob/v0.12.9/CHANGELOG.md
2024-12-08 17:02:08 +01:00
Felix Buehler
33acffb9da typora: fix fhsenv version 2024-12-08 12:20:58 +01:00
Aleksana
e90ab5481b
typora: fix (#362036) 2024-12-08 12:01:03 +08:00
Gaetan Lepage
aa6aa758d6 typstyle: 0.12.7 -> 0.12.8
Diff: https://github.com/Enter-tainer/typstyle/compare/refs/tags/v0.12.7...v0.12.8

Changelog: https://github.com/Enter-tainer/typstyle/blob/refs/tags/v0.12.8/CHANGELOG.md
2024-12-07 11:27:26 +01:00
liberodark
debfc9f3bb typora: add launcher 2024-12-06 00:39:36 +01:00
liberodark
7625dbbe50 typora: fix 2024-12-05 11:56:05 +01:00
Gaetan Lepage
61edc1b4e3 typstyle: 0.12.6 -> 0.12.7
Diff: https://github.com/Enter-tainer/typstyle/compare/refs/tags/v0.12.6...v0.12.7

Changelog: https://github.com/Enter-tainer/typstyle/blob/refs/tags/v0.12.7/CHANGELOG.md
2024-12-05 01:14:08 +01:00
Gaetan Lepage
5f4e098fbd typstyle: 0.12.5 -> 0.12.6
Diff: https://github.com/Enter-tainer/typstyle/compare/refs/tags/v0.12.5...v0.12.6

Changelog: https://github.com/Enter-tainer/typstyle/blob/refs/tags/v0.12.6/CHANGELOG.md
2024-12-03 00:32:13 +01:00
Kenichi Kamiya
a214c2e6f2
typos: 1.27.3 -> 1.28.1 2024-12-02 13:43:22 +09:00
Gaetan Lepage
ef688ab1ca typstyle: 0.12.4 -> 0.12.5
Diff: https://github.com/Enter-tainer/typstyle/compare/refs/tags/v0.12.4...v0.12.5

Changelog: https://github.com/Enter-tainer/typstyle/blob/refs/tags/v0.12.5/CHANGELOG.md
2024-11-30 01:06:42 +01:00
Gaetan Lepage
994a770924 typst: remove unnecessary darwin build dependencies 2024-11-29 11:38:36 +01:00
Gaetan Lepage
92d6437fd4 typstyle: 0.12.3 -> 0.12.4
Diff: https://github.com/Enter-tainer/typstyle/compare/refs/tags/v0.12.3...v0.12.4

Changelog: https://github.com/Enter-tainer/typstyle/blob/refs/tags/v0.12.4/CHANGELOG.md
2024-11-25 18:07:51 +01:00
Pol Dellaiera
fa2a9bfdbf
typstyle: 0.12.1 -> 0.12.2 (#358573) 2024-11-24 14:00:00 +01:00
Gaetan Lepage
2e77b9b2b8 typstyle: 0.12.1 -> 0.12.3
Diff:
https://github.com/Enter-tainer/typstyle/compare/refs/tags/v0.12.1...v0.12.3

Changelog:
https://github.com/Enter-tainer/typstyle/blob/refs/tags/v0.12.3/CHANGELOG.md
2024-11-24 13:43:56 +01:00
Pol Dellaiera
bc7d2a3129 typst: remove local cargo.lock, use fetchCargoVendor 2024-11-24 09:37:56 +01:00
Peder Bergebakken Sundt
2420c93097
typst-live: 0.7.0 -> 0.8.0 (#352475) 2024-11-14 02:40:45 +01:00
Aleksana
5919e1b283
typos: add passthru.tests.version and updateScript (#354982) 2024-11-13 16:33:32 +08:00
Kenichi Kamiya
8bc113158c
typos: add updateScript 2024-11-11 23:51:32 +09:00
Kenichi Kamiya
1f983dbc47
typos: add passthru.tests.version
typos: avoid multi-line style
typos: simplify version test with the default values

Co-authored-by: Pol Dellaiera <pol.dellaiera@protonmail.com>
Co-authored-by: Isabel <isabel@isabelroses.com>
2024-11-11 23:51:12 +09:00
Kenichi Kamiya
8025d6d17b
typos: 1.26.0 -> 1.27.3 2024-11-10 21:57:13 +09:00
R. Ryantm
d6899545c5 typos-lsp: 0.1.27 -> 0.1.30 2024-11-09 22:38:18 +00:00
aleksana
571c71e6f7 treewide: migrate packages to pkgs/by-name, take 1
We are migrating packages that meet below requirements:

1. using `callPackage`
2. called path is a directory
3. overriding set is empty (`{ }`)
4. not containing path expressions other than relative path (to
makenixpkgs-vet happy)
5. not referenced by nix files outside of the directory, other
than`pkgs/top-level/all-packages.nix`
6. not referencing nix files outside of the directory
7. not referencing `default.nix` (since it's changed to `package.nix`)
8. `outPath` doesn't change after migration

The tool is here: https://github.com/Aleksanaa/by-name-migrate.
2024-11-09 20:04:51 +08:00
Aleksana
f96eb6a3f6
treewide: remove refs/tags/ from github release meta.changelog (#353000) 2024-11-06 22:16:20 +08:00
Peder Bergebakken Sundt
ead2fda64c typst: remove refs/tags/ from github release meta.changelog 2024-11-05 12:50:10 +01:00
Gaetan Lepage
ae530a24a1 typstyle: 0.12.0 -> 0.12.1
Diff: https://github.com/Enter-tainer/typstyle/compare/refs/tags/v0.12.0...v0.12.1

Changelog: https://github.com/Enter-tainer/typstyle/blob/refs/tags/v0.12.1/CHANGELOG.md
2024-11-03 10:08:37 +01:00
Noa Aarts
11d7d33ef0
typst-live: nixfmt 2024-10-30 23:24:29 +01:00
Noa Aarts
267cbff491
typst-live: 0.7.0 -> 0.8.0 2024-10-30 23:24:07 +01:00
Alexy Mantha
4dbe44a147 tygo: init at 0.2.17
Signed-off-by: Alexy Mantha <alexy@mantha.dev>
2024-10-29 08:27:29 -04:00
Gaetan Lepage
c41aecf9e8 typstyle: 0.11.35 -> 0.12.0
Diff:
https://github.com/Enter-tainer/typstyle/compare/v0.11.35...v0.12.0

Changelog: https://github.com/Enter-tainer/typstyle/releases/tag/v0.12.0
2024-10-19 11:12:49 +02:00
Gaetan Lepage
453c8177dc typst: 0.11.1 -> 0.12.0
Diff: https://github.com/typst/typst/compare/v0.11.1...v0.12.0

Changelog: https://github.com/typst/typst/releases/tag/v0.12.0
2024-10-19 00:48:51 +02:00
Gaetan Lepage
b5408dc9b6 typst: format 2024-10-19 00:47:53 +02:00
Ramses
dc09d9b0d3
typos: 1.25.0 -> 1.26.0 (#347171) 2024-10-08 08:55:29 +02:00
redyf
712e82ace7 typos: 1.25.0 -> 1.26.0
https://github.com/crate-ci/typos/releases/tag/v1.26.0
2024-10-07 18:01:00 -03:00
Gaétan Lepage
c072d363f2
typstyle: 0.11.34 -> 0.11.35 (#347042)
* typstyle: 0.11.34 -> 0.11.35

Diff: https://github.com/Enter-tainer/typstyle/compare/refs/tags/v0.11.34...v0.11.35

Changelog: https://github.com/Enter-tainer/typstyle/blob/refs/tags/v0.11.35/CHANGELOG.md

* typstyle: format
2024-10-07 11:02:40 +02:00
Pol Dellaiera
2ac85247ea
typos-lsp: 0.1.26 -> 0.1.27 (#346560) 2024-10-05 17:38:02 +02:00
R. Ryantm
99910b45fb typos: 1.24.6 -> 1.25.0 2024-10-05 05:23:48 +00:00
R. Ryantm
84c19c39a6 typos-lsp: 0.1.26 -> 0.1.27 2024-10-05 01:15:42 +00:00
Merlin Humml
4f9cbe839b
typos: move to by-name and formatting 2024-10-01 15:16:37 +02:00
Honnip
c6bf161ba4
typos-lsp: 0.1.19 -> 0.1.26 2024-09-25 23:39:00 +09:00
Gaetan Lepage
0614cadd34 typstyle: 0.11.32 -> 0.11.34
Diff: https://github.com/Enter-tainer/typstyle/compare/refs/tags/v0.11.32...v0.11.34

Changelog: https://github.com/Enter-tainer/typstyle/blob/refs/tags/v0.11.34/CHANGELOG.md
2024-09-24 23:59:41 +02:00
Artturin
63fa53d97c treewide: reformat files which need reformatting after
`treewide: replace stdenv.is with stdenv.hostPlatform.is`
2024-09-25 00:04:39 +03:00
Artturin
e0464e4788 treewide: replace stdenv.is with stdenv.hostPlatform.is
In preparation for the deprecation of `stdenv.isX`.

These shorthands are not conducive to cross-compilation because they
hide the platforms.

Darwin might get cross-compilation for which the continued usage of `stdenv.isDarwin` will get in the way

One example of why this is bad and especially affects compiler packages
https://www.github.com/NixOS/nixpkgs/pull/343059

There are too many files to go through manually but a treewide should
get users thinking when they see a `hostPlatform.isX` in a place where it
doesn't make sense.

```
fd --type f "\.nix" | xargs sd --fixed-strings "stdenv.is" "stdenv.hostPlatform.is"
fd --type f "\.nix" | xargs sd --fixed-strings "stdenv'.is" "stdenv'.hostPlatform.is"
fd --type f "\.nix" | xargs sd --fixed-strings "clangStdenv.is" "clangStdenv.hostPlatform.is"
fd --type f "\.nix" | xargs sd --fixed-strings "gccStdenv.is" "gccStdenv.hostPlatform.is"
fd --type f "\.nix" | xargs sd --fixed-strings "stdenvNoCC.is" "stdenvNoCC.hostPlatform.is"
fd --type f "\.nix" | xargs sd --fixed-strings "inherit (stdenv) is" "inherit (stdenv.hostPlatform) is"
fd --type f "\.nix" | xargs sd --fixed-strings "buildStdenv.is" "buildStdenv.hostPlatform.is"
fd --type f "\.nix" | xargs sd --fixed-strings "effectiveStdenv.is" "effectiveStdenv.hostPlatform.is"
fd --type f "\.nix" | xargs sd --fixed-strings "originalStdenv.is" "originalStdenv.hostPlatform.is"
```
2024-09-25 00:04:37 +03:00
Peder Bergebakken Sundt
ebc2389134 treewide: remove refs/tags/ from github release meta.changelog urls
diff of `jq <packages.json 'to_entries[]|"\(.key) \(.value.meta.changelog)"' -r`:

https://gist.github.com/pbsds/49b2e2ae5c9b967a0972bbc3c2597c12
2024-08-29 22:45:00 -04:00
Gaetan Lepage
a09a3a78a7 typst-lsp: move to pkgs/by-name 2024-08-22 13:24:07 +02:00
Pol Dellaiera
d9a8d4e344
Merge pull request #336289 from drupol/typstwriter/bump/0-2
typstwriter: 0.1 -> 0.2
2024-08-21 11:50:00 +02:00